John Richard Attlee, 3rd Earl Attlee (born 3 October 1956), styled Viscount Prestwood between 1967 and 1991, is a British Conservative Party peer and member of the House of Lords. He is the grandson of Clement Attlee, the Labour Prime Minister, who was the first Earl Attlee. See more Attlee was educated at Stowe School, trained with Smiths Industries, and worked mainly in materials management. See more In 1985, Attlee went into business in the field of commercial vehicle recovery and repair. In this connection he is president of the Heavy … See more Attlee inherited his title following his father's death in 1991 and entered the House of Lords in 1992, initially as a crossbencher. … See more A member of the Territorial Army, Attlee served in Bosnia with an aid agency during 1993–1994. He has also served in the Gulf War. See more Earl Attlee married Teresa Ahern on 27 September 2008, in the Crypt Chapel of St Mary Undercroft, Palace of Westminster. Lady Attlee is the younger daughter of Mortimer Ahern, of Malvern, Worcestershire.
